Hey there! Here's the scoop: Alstom, the global leader in smart and sustainable mobility, has secured a significant order for 96 additional RER NG trainsets. These trainsets are destined for the RER D line, operated by SNCF Voyageurs, under a contract with Île-de-France Mobility.
This order, worth around €1.7 billion, comes after the approval of the financing agreement by the Île-de-France Mobility Board of Directors on April 10, 2025. This hefty chunk of change is entirely footed by Île-de-France Mobility.
This new order expands a framework agreement first signed in 2017 between SNCF Voyageurs and Alstom. Prior to this latest order, 166 RER NG trainsets had already been ordered, and this batch brings the total tally to 262. The RER NG trainsets come in two sizes: 130 trainsets of 112 meters length for the RER E line (in service since November 2023) and 132 trainsets of 130 meters length for the RER D line (in service since December 2024).
The RER NG trains are double-decker electric multiple units designed to amp up passenger comfort, increase capacity, and boost punctuality on the heavily used RER D and E commuter lines in the Île-de-France region. They are manufactured and assembled at Alstom’s Valenciennes and Crespin sites in Northern France.
